Riverdale Neighbourhood Overview
Located east of the Don River and bordered by Danforth Avenue to the north and Gerrard Street East to the south, Riverdale offers:
- Direct access to Broadview subway station
- Riverdale Park East skyline views
- Proximity to the Danforth and Leslieville
- Strong neighbourhood identity
- Family-oriented residential streets
The neighbourhood combines historic architecture with vibrant local amenities.
Types of Homes in Riverdale
Riverdale real estate includes:
- Victorian and Edwardian detached homes
- Brick semi-detached homes
- Renovated period properties
- Select modern infill builds
Homes often feature original woodwork, high ceilings, and deep lots relative to other central neighbourhoods.
Detached homes command premium pricing, particularly those near Riverdale Park.

Schools Serving Riverdale
Notable schools include:
- Riverdale Junior Public School
- Frankland Community School
- Earl Grey Senior Public School
- Riverdale Collegiate Institute
School boundaries can significantly influence property values.
